How does Wakefield, VA compare to Castlewood, VA? Wakefield has a population of 1,082 with a median household income of $56,250, while Castlewood has 1,120 residents and a median income of $58,958.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Wakefield, VA | Castlewood, VA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,082 | 1,120 | -3.4% |
| Median Age | 40.4 | 57.7 | -30.0% |
| Foreign Born % | 1.4% | 3.4% | -58.8% |
| Metric | Wakefield | Castlewood |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$56,250 | $58,958 | -4.6% |
| Unemployment | 3.6% | 1.2% | +200.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 7.7% | 11.7% | -34.2% |
| Bachelor's+ | 20% | 15.5% | +29.0% |
| Metric | Wakefield | Castlewood |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$155,600 | $163,300 | -4.7% |
| Median Rent | $959/mo | $740/mo | +29.6% |
| Housing Units | 472 | 765 | -38.3% |
